Backfilling services involve filling in excavated or disturbed areas around foundations, trenches, or other structures to restore stability and support. This process typically uses various materials such as gravel, soil, or specialized fill to ensure proper compaction and load-bearing capacity. Proper backfilling is essential after excavation work to prevent settling, reduce the risk of structural damage, and maintain the integrity of the property’s foundation or landscape features.

This service helps address common problems like uneven settling, foundation shifting, and drainage issues. When excavation or construction work is performed, the exposed or disturbed ground can become unstable over time, leading to cracks, uneven surfaces, or water infiltration. Backfilling with the appropriate materials and techniques helps mitigate these risks by providing a stable base, supporting the structure, and improving overall site stability.

Labor Costs - Backfilling services typically range from $50 to $150 per hour, depending on the complexity of the job and local labor rates. For example, a standard backfill for a small trench may cost around $200 to $400 in total labor fees.

Material Expenses - The cost of materials such as soil, gravel, or fill dirt can vary from $10 to $50 per cubic yard. A typical project might require 3 to 5 yards, totaling approximately $30 to $250 depending on the material chosen.

Equipment Fees - Equipment rental costs, including excavators or compactors, usually range from $200 to $600 per day. Additional charges may apply for longer rental periods or specialized machinery needs.

Project Scope Factors - Costs can fluctuate based on the size and depth of the area to be backfilled, with larger or more complex projects potentially exceeding $1,000. Local pros can provide estimates tailored to specific project requirements.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is backfilling service? Backfilling service involves filling in excavated areas around foundations, trenches, or other structures to restore stability and support, typically provided by local contractors or service providers.

Why might someone need backfilling services? Backfilling is essential after excavation projects to ensure proper support, prevent soil collapse, and maintain the integrity of structures or landscaping.

What materials are used for backfilling? Common backfill materials include soil, gravel, or other granular substances suitable for supporting structures and preventing settling.

How do local pros perform backfilling? Professionals typically carefully place and compact materials in layers to ensure stability and reduce the risk of future settling or shifting.
